Our country implements hierarchical management of surgery.

Surgery is divided into four levels, from level one to level four, the difficulty of surgery gradually increases.

Generally speaking, county and township hospitals are responsible for first- and second-level surgeries, while third- and fourth-grade surgeries are mainly performed by provincial and municipal tertiary hospitals.

Over the past few years, the surgeries that Yu Zhiming studied and was responsible for in the county hospital, such as abdominal hernia repair, appendectomy, and caesarean section, were all secondary surgeries.

For more complex tertiary operations, Yu Zhiming rarely had opportunities to study and practice in the county hospital.

However, operations such as abdominal hernia repair and appendectomy are performed under laparoscopic conditions, and the difficulty of the operation will increase by one level, becoming a third-level operation.
